Community Vines has important differentiators from other service-marketplace platforms. It is neither a fee-for-leads platform nor a pay-for-placement platform. Rather, it establishes a pure market-driven, community-based ecosystem for the brokering of skills and needs. It is entirely focused on the local gig economy.  While narrowly-focused business models such as Uber and AirBnB have proven to be viable and thriving marketplaces, none have incorporated the limitless array of skills and services, the creative integration with social media, or the leverage of localized community trust ratings to the extent that Community Vines will. The broad diversity of the service portfolio creates unique economic stability for both Community Vines and its members.
